Massimiliano Allegri and Juventus did little to silence their many critics despite picking up three much-needed points as they won 1-0 in Salento against Lecce in Serie A Matchday 12 on Saturday evening.
The Bianconeri struggled for large parts of the game in Lecce, and it took a late goal from an unlikely source in 21-year-old Nicolo Fagiolo to seal the points. Beyond that, the Old Lady looked largely uninspiring as they have for most of Allegri’s second spell in charge.
Juventus had more than twice as many shots as their hosts on Saturday – 13 to five – and Lecce didn’t manage to get a single shot on target all night. Even still, there wasn’t much on display to fill Juventus fans with any real excitement.
